45  /**
46   * <p>Represents a PEX_P07 message structure (see chapter 7). This structure contains the 
47   * following elements: </p>
48   * <ul>
49  		                 * <li>1: MSH (Message Header) <b> </b> </li>
50  		                 * <li>2: EVN (Event Type) <b> </b> </li>
51  		                 * <li>3: PID (Patient identification) <b> </b> </li>
52  		                 * <li>4: PD1 (patient additional demographic) <b>optional </b> </li>
53  		                 * <li>5: NTE (Notes and Comments) <b>optional repeating</b> </li>
54  		                 * <li>6: PEX_P07_VISIT (a Group object) <b>optional </b> </li>
55  		                 * <li>7: PEX_P07_EXPERIENCE (a Group object) <b> repeating</b> </li>
56   * </ul>
57   */
58  //@SuppressWarnings("unused")
59  public class PEX_P07 extends AbstractMessage  {
60  
61      /**
62       * Creates a new PEX_P07 message with DefaultModelClassFactory. 
63       */ 
64      public PEX_P07() { 
65         this(new DefaultModelClassFactory());
66      }
67  
68      /** 
69       * Creates a new PEX_P07 message with custom ModelClassFactory.
70       */
71      public PEX_P07(ModelClassFactory factory) {
72         super(factory);
73         init(factory);
74      }
75  
76      private void init(ModelClassFactory factory) {
77         try {
78                            this.add(MSH.class, true, false);
79  	                          this.add(EVN.class, true, false);
80  	                          this.add(PID.class, true, false);
81  	                          this.add(PD1.class, false, false);
82  	                          this.add(NTE.class, false, true);
83  	                          this.add(PEX_P07_VISIT.class, false, false);
84  	                          this.add(PEX_P07_EXPERIENCE.class, true, true);
85  	       } catch(HL7Exception e) {
86            log.error("Unexpected error creating PEX_P07 - this is probably a bug in the source code generator.", e);
87         }
88      }
